China's textile & apparel exports dip in 2015

Exports of textiles and apparel by China declined 4.9 per cent year-on-year in 2015, which is the first decrease in six years.

Last year, the value of China's textile and apparel exports stood at $283.850 billion, according to the provisional statistics released by the General Administration of Customs.

Segment-wise, textile exports fell by 2.3 per cent to $109.520 billion, while garment exports dropped 6.4 per cent to $174.330 billion, the data showed.

For five consecutive years up to 2014, Chinese textile and apparel exports have grown each year compared to the previous year.

In December 2015, textile and clothing exports increased by 5 per cent year-on-year to $26.950 billion, of which textile exports were up 0.6 per cent to $9.810 billion and apparel up 7.7 per cent to $17.140 billion. (RKS)
